Of course,, it would have been fantastic if we could use the UC1 on any channelstrip plugin, but then, there would always be parameters that would not fit the layout on UC1 so it'd never be perfect.

I've settled with using SSL as the prime channelstrip on all "source" tracks (Audio and VI's), and bus compressor on most aux'es. I don't use channelstrip on aux'es because it's a little inconvenient with the solo function on ssl/360 and solo-safe'ing. All "source" tracks have on inserts:
A: VU meter with trim/phase/filters++. -18dbfs calibration.
B: Reserved for "flavour" plug, like 'preamp' plugs, tape emu's - trying out Kazrog True Iron now, very nice.
C: SSL Native Channelstrip.
Anything else goes on D-J.
Works very nicely.
